Rivermont Collegiate Photo - Preschool

Iowa Private High Schools By Tuition Cost

The average private high school tuition in Iowa is $11,239 per year (2025).
The private high school with the lowest tuition is Marquette Catholic Schools Pk-12, with a tuition of $1,560.
Tuition Cost Range: $1,560 $41,000 Avg. Tuition Cost: $11,239

Iowa Private High Schools By Tuition Cost (2025)

School
Tuition Cost
Grades
Location
Rank: #11.
Marquette Catholic Schools Pk-12
Marquette Catholic Schools Pk-12 Photo - State Track Sprinters
(Catholic)
(1)
Tuition: $1,560
Grades: K-12
502 Franklin St
Bellevue, IA 52031
(563) 872-3356
Rank: #22.
Ottumwa Christian School
(Christian)
Tuition: $2,450
Grades: PK-12
458 N Court St
Ottumwa, IA 52501
(641) 683-9119
Rank: #33.
Prince Of Peace Catholic School
Prince Of Peace Catholic School Photo - The beginning of life-long learning starts here!
(Catholic)
Tuition: $4,024
Grades: K-12
312 S 4th St
Clinton, IA 52732
(563) 242-1663
Rank: #44.
Mt Pleasant Christian School
(Christian)
Tuition: $4,428
Grades: K-12
1505 E Washington St
Mount Pleasant, IA 52641
(319) 385-8613
Rank: #55.
Unity Christian High School
(Christian)
Tuition: $5,525
Grades: 9-12
216 Michigan Ave Sw
Orange City, IA 51041
(712) 737-4114
Rank: #66.
St. Pauls Lutheran School
(Lutheran Church Missouri Synod)
Tuition: $5,700
Grades: K-12
404 W Main
Latimer, IA 50452
(641) 579-6046
Rank: #77.
Ankeny Christian Academy
Ankeny Christian Academy Photo
(Christian)
Tuition: $6,000
Grades: PK-12
1604 West 1st St
Ankeny, IA 50023
(515) 965-8114
Rank: #88.
Assumption High School
(Catholic)
(1)
Tuition: $6,360
Grades: 8-12
1020 W Central Park Ave
Davenport, IA 52804
(563) 326-5313
Rank: #99.
Bishop Heelan Catholic High School
Bishop Heelan Catholic High School Photo - Our students take great PRIDE in all of the school activities
(Catholic)
Tuition: $6,375
Grades: 9-12
1021 Douglas St
Sioux City, IA 51105
(712) 252-0573
Rank: #1010.
Morning Star Academy
Morning Star Academy Photo - Upper school students on their annual field trip to Chicago.
(Christian)
(2)
Tuition: $7,310
Grades: PK-12
1426 Tanglefoot Ln
Bettendorf, IA 52722
(563) 359-5700
Rank: #1111.
Holy Family Catholic Schools
Special Program Emphasis
Tuition: $7,500
Grades: PK-12
2005 Kane St
Dubuque, IA 52001
(563) 582-5456
Rank: #1212.
Xavier High School
(Catholic)
Tuition: $7,700
Grades: 9-12
6300 42nd Street Ne
Cedar Rapids, IA 52411
(319) 294-6635
Rank: #1313.
St. Albert Catholic
St. Albert Catholic Photo - With the addition of the state-of-the-art childcare center and elementary school, Saint Albert's elite learning, faith-filled environment is unmatched in Southwest Iowa.
(Catholic)
Tuition: $8,000
Grades: PK-12
400 Gleason Ave
Council Bluffs, IA 51503
(712) 328-2316
Rank: #1414.
Isaac Newton Christian Academy
Isaac Newton Christian Academy Photo
(Christian)
(7)
Tuition: $8,300
Grades: PK-12
1635 Linmar Drive NE
Cedar Rapids, IA 52402
(319) 362-9512
Rank: #1515.
Tuition: $8,400
Grades: PK-12
3636 Cottage Grove Ave Se
Cedar Rapids, IA 52403
(319) 366-7462
Rank: #1616.
Joshua Christian Academy
(Christian)
Tuition: $8,600
Grades: PK-12
1740 Garfield Ave
Des Moines, IA 50316
(515) 265-0603
Rank: #1717.
Des Moines Christian School
Des Moines Christian School Photo
(Christian)
(2)
Tuition: $8,840
Grades: PK-12
13007 Douglas Pkwy
Urbandale, IA 50323
(515) 334-2240
Rank: #1818.
Bishop Garrigan Campus
(Catholic)
Tuition: $9,000
Grades: 3-12
1224 N Mccoy St
Algona, IA 50511
(515) 295-3521
Rank: #1919.
Valley Lutheran School
Valley Lutheran School Photo
(Lutheran Church Missouri Synod)
(7)
Tuition: $9,070
Grades: K-12
4520 Rownd Street
Cedar Falls, IA 50613
(319) 266-4565
Rank: #2020.
Waterloo Christian School
(Christian)
Tuition: $9,950
Grades: K-12
1307 W Ridgeway Ave
Waterloo, IA 50701
(319) 235-9309
Rank: #2121.
Tuition: $10,700
Grades: 9-12
300 Eagle Ln
Pella, IA 50219
(641) 628-4440
Rank: #22 - 2322. - 23.
Hillcrest Academy
Hillcrest Academy Photo - During the first week of school, our students have a fun day out at Crooked Creek Christian Camp. Students get to participate in chapel, play group games, enjoy small group activities, hike through the woods and eat lunch outdoors.
(Mennonite)
(3)
Tuition: $11,000
Grades: 6-12
1421 540th Street SW
Kalona, IA 52247
(319) 656-2073
Rank: #22 - 2322. - 23.
Newman Catholic School
Newman Catholic School Photo
(Catholic)
(1)
Tuition: $11,000
Grades: K-12
2445 19th St Sw
Mason City, IA 50401
(641) 423-6939
Rank: #2424.
Western Christian High School
(Christian)
Tuition: $11,400
Grades: 9-12
925 5th St
Hull, IA 51239
(712) 439-1013
Rank: #2525.
Rivermont Collegiate
Rivermont Collegiate Photo - The Carriage House: Art classroom and girls' residence
Tuition: $14,580
Grades: PK-12
1821 Sunset Dr
Bettendorf, IA 52722
(563) 359-1366
Rank: #2626.
Maharishi School
Maharishi School Photo - Maharishi School is a global community with students and families representing more than 30 countries. Our school community is deeply enriched by students of diverse origin who come together to create global awareness and a vibrant school culture with rich traditions.
Special Program Emphasis
(3)
Tuition: $19,500
Grades: PK-12
804 Dr Robert Keith Wallace Drive
Fairfield, IA 52556
(641) 472-9400
Rank: #27 - 2827. - 28.
Heartland Christian School
(Christian)
Tuition: $25,000
Grades: PK-12
400 Wright Rd
Council Bluffs, IA 51501
(712) 322-5817
Rank: #27 - 2827. - 28.
Keokuk Christian Academy
(Christian)
Tuition: $25,000
Grades: PK-12
1578 Hilton Rd
Keokuk, IA 52632
(319) 524-5752
Rank: #2929.
Scattergood Friends School
Scattergood Friends School Photo - Scattergood offers a Sustainable Agriculture Endorsement. Students earning this endorsement take five farm-related Project classes over the course of four years, complete an agriculturally-related topic for either their Junior or Senior research papers and design and execute a 30-hour service project with with Scattergood Farm's livestock, 35 acre restored prairie, or 10 acre certified organic vegetable fields and fruit orchards.
(Friends)
Tuition: $32,900
Grades: 6-12
1951 Delta Ave
West Branch, IA 52358
(319) 519-1860
Rank: #3030.
Iowa Conservatory
Iowa Conservatory Photo - Costume Studio
Special Program Emphasis
Tuition: $41,000
Grades: 8-12
123 N. Linn St.
Iowa City, IA 52245
(319) 804-5943

Frequently Asked Questions

What is the Iowa average private high schools tuition?
The Iowa average private high schools tuition is $9,730 for 2025.
What are the private high schools with the lowest tuition cost in Iowa?
The top ranked private high schools in Iowa include Marquette Catholic Schools Pk-12, Ottumwa Christian School and Prince Of Peace Catholic School.

Recent Articles

Podcasts That Will Change the Way You Think About Education
Podcasts That Will Change the Way You Think About Education
This article highlights a curated selection of podcasts that offer thought-provoking discussions, expert insights, and innovative ideas on various aspects of education. From exploring new teaching methods and technologies to discussing policy changes and social issues, these podcasts provide a wealth of knowledge and inspiration for anyone interested in education. Each podcast is briefly described, highlighting its unique focus and tone.
For-profit vs. Not-for-profit Schools
For-profit vs. Not-for-profit Schools
This comprehensive guide explores the differences between for-profit and not-for-profit private schools, discussing their organizational structures, advantages, and key considerations for parents. It emphasizes that a school's success is determined by its educational quality and management rather than its profit status.
2023-24 Best SSAT Prep Courses Reviewed
2023-24 Best SSAT Prep Courses Reviewed
This article reviews the top SSAT prep courses, including Test Innovators, Enrollment Management Association (EMA), Princeton Review, Ivy Global, and Kaplan. Each course is evaluated based on its price, in-person and online services, officially licensed materials, instant normative scoring, and free trial options. We'll dive into the features and benefits of each course, helping you understand which one best fits your student's needs and learning style.